Nerdwallet (NRDS) Share-based Compensation (2021 - 2026)

Nerdwallet has reported Share-based Compensation over the past 5 years, most recently at $7.0 million for Q4 2025.

  • For Q4 2025, Share-based Compensation fell 17.65% year-over-year to $7.0 million; the TTM value through Dec 2025 reached $28.6 million, down 24.14%, while the annual FY2025 figure was $28.6 million, 24.14% down from the prior year.
  • Share-based Compensation for Q4 2025 was $7.0 million at Nerdwallet, up from $6.7 million in the prior quarter.
  • Over five years, Share-based Compensation peaked at $11.3 million in Q2 2023 and troughed at $2.3 million in Q1 2021.
  • A 5-year average of $7.9 million and a median of $8.5 million in 2023 define the central range for Share-based Compensation.
  • Biggest five-year swings in Share-based Compensation: surged 182.61% in 2022 and later crashed 34.31% in 2025.
  • Year by year, Share-based Compensation stood at $7.1 million in 2021, then increased by 28.17% to $9.1 million in 2022, then grew by 4.4% to $9.5 million in 2023, then fell by 10.53% to $8.5 million in 2024, then dropped by 17.65% to $7.0 million in 2025.
  • Business Quant data shows Share-based Compensation for NRDS at $7.0 million in Q4 2025, $6.7 million in Q3 2025, and $8.2 million in Q2 2025.
